Schitt's Creek - Plot

Formerly filthy rich video store magnate Johnny Rose, his soap star wife Moira, and their two kids, über-hipster son David and socialite daughter Alexis, suddenly find themselves broke and forced to live in Schitt's Creek, a small depressing town they once bought as a joke.

Did Schitt's Creek win any major awards?

Yes. Schitt's Creek made Emmy Awards history in 2020 by sweeping all seven comedy categories — a feat never before accomplished. The show also won multiple Canadian Screen Awards and Golden Globe nominations throughout its run, cementing its legacy as one of television's most celebrated comedies.

Who are the main actors in Schitt's Creek?

The main cast includes Eugene Levy as Johnny Rose, Catherine O'Hara as Moira Rose, Dan Levy as David Rose, and Annie Murphy as Alexis Rose. Supporting cast members include Emily Hampshire, Chris Elliott, Jennifer Robertson, Dustin Milligan, Sarah Levy, and Noah Reid.

How many seasons and episodes does Schitt's Creek have?

Schitt's Creek ran for 6 seasons and a total of 79 episodes. Each season contains between 12 and 14 episodes. The series premiered on January 13, 2015, and concluded in 2020 with a well-received final season.

What is Schitt's Creek about?

Schitt's Creek follows the formerly wealthy Rose family — patriarch Johnny, his flamboyant wife Moira, and their adult children David and Alexis — after they lose their fortune and must relocate to a small, quirky town they once purchased as a joke. The series blends sharp comedy with genuine emotional growth.

Who created Schitt's Creek?

Schitt's Creek was created by Eugene Levy and his son Dan Levy. The father-son duo developed the concept together, with Dan Levy serving as showrunner and head writer throughout the series. The show premiered on CBC Television in Canada in January 2015.

Is Schitt's Creek based on a true story?

No, Schitt's Creek is not based on a true story. It is an original fictional comedy created by Eugene Levy and Dan Levy. The concept was inspired by the classic fish-out-of-water premise, imagining what would happen if a privileged family suddenly lost everything and had to start over in a small town.
